WebA toilet’s rough-in measurement is the distance between the bathroom wall and the center of the toilet where the floor waste or drain outlet onto which the toilet is connected. Most … WebThis measurement is typically between 8 and 12 inches, with 10 or 12 inches being most common. To determine the rough-in for a corner toilet, measure from the wall of the …

The rough height for a kitchen sink should generally be between 36 to 39 inches from the floor to the top of the counter. This height is determined by the distance from the … fiche hda city lifeWebDec 29, 2024 · The tub spout will generally be located 4 inches above the rim of the tub. In a shower only unit, the faucet is placed higher at 48 inches off the floor.
